This paper examines the porting of the turn-based strategy classic Disciples II: Gallean's Return to the Android mobile platform. It explores the technical achievement of移植 (porting) a complex PC strategy game to touch-based devices, analyzes the adaptation of gameplay mechanics for mobile audiences, and assesses the enduring legacy of the title in the current mobile gaming landscape. The analysis suggests that while the Android version successfully preserves the core gothic atmosphere and strategic depth of the original, it serves a niche audience due to the inherent complexities of the user interface adaptation. Originally released by Strategy First in 2002, Disciples II: Gallean's Return is widely regarded as a masterpiece of the dark fantasy turn-based strategy genre. Turn-based strategy is uniquely suited to mobile devices due to the ability to stop and start without penalty. Disciples II on Android benefits from this alignment. A "battle turn" that might take 15 minutes on PC is easily digestible in a mobile setting, making the game ideal for commuting.
Unlike competitors such as Clash of Clans or Rise of Kingdoms , Disciples II is typically sold as a premium title (pay once, play forever). It lacks "energy systems" or "wait timers." This places it in direct contrast with the standard mobile monetization models, making it a rarity that appeals to gamers disillusioned with "freemium" mechanics.
The primary weakness of the Android version is fragmentation. User reviews often cite crashes on specific Android versions or device skins (such as OneUI or MIUI). Because the port is often handled by small studios or partners of the original IP holders, patches for new Android OS versions are infrequent. 6. Conclusion Disciples II on Android is a successful exercise in game preservation, bridging the gap between the "Golden Age" of PC strategy and the modern mobile era. While it suffers from the inevitable UI clumsiness of porting a complex PC game to a touchscreen, it successfully delivers the core experience: a dark, strategic, and demanding RPG.
